Gravity Forms 2.5 запускается с обновленным пользовательским интерфейсом и фокусом на доступности
Опубликовано: 2021-04-29Вчера команда Gravity Forms официально анонсировала версию 2.5 своего плагина формы. Продукт, принадлежащий Rocketgenius, обещает переработанный опыт, который больше соответствует основному редактору блоков. Команда также хотела поставить доступность во главу угла этого релиза.
Дизайн свежий, элементы старого пользовательского интерфейса WordPress заменены более чистыми линиями и фирменным стилем. Обновление должно заставить нынешних пользователей почувствовать, что они получают обновленный продукт, который по-прежнему предлагает все инструменты, к которым они привыкли. Он также должен быть более привлекательным для новых клиентов.
«Наш большой толчок в версии 2.5 заключается в обновлении нашего редактора, чтобы он больше походил на Гутенберга, добавлении дополнительных улучшений для его использования в редакторе блоков, а также в том, чтобы сделать Gravity Forms самым простым плагином форм в экосистеме, который можно сделать доступным, — сказал Джеймс Жиру, менеджер по связям с общественностью в Rocketgenius.

Редактор форм версии 2.5 
Редактор форм версии 2.4
Хотя большая часть нового пользовательского интерфейса выглядит и ощущается как редактор блоков, в пользовательском интерфейсе есть отличия. Вместо средства вставки блоков поля формы можно щелкать или перетаскивать с правой боковой панели. Пользователи, привыкшие к командам с косой чертой, не смогут работать непосредственно с холстом содержимого. Даже несмотря на различия, формы зданий казались естественными.
«Впечатления от родного редактора WP сильно меняются, и он продолжает развиваться», — сказал Жиру. «Одна из вещей, над которой мы очень усердно работали в этом последнем выпуске, — это максимальное соответствие нашему пользовательскому интерфейсу, но при этом не идентичное редактору. Это дает нам свободу адаптироваться к потребностям наших пользователей, не ограничиваясь сроками и приоритетами разработки редактора WP. Наш предыдущий редактор форм был разработан, чтобы соответствовать внешнему виду редактора дня, и я ожидаю, что на нас по-прежнему будут влиять и формировать то, что сообщество разрабатывает и создает для Core ».
Гравитационные Формы всегда прокладывали свой собственный путь, прыгая, когда другие еще только учились ползать. Создание полностью с использованием нативных методов WordPress может помешать достижению их целей, а система блоков все еще быстро меняется.
«Мы очень рады новым шаблонам пользовательского интерфейса, которые представил редактор блоков», — сказал Жиру. «Это дает нам план для последовательного создания, который, по нашему мнению, приведет к лучшим результатам для пользователей. Устаревшая панель инструментов WordPress не была предвзятой по дизайну. Однако рабочие процессы редактора блоков, а теперь и полного редактирования сайта, дают нам гораздо больше, чем мы можем применить. Это сделает Gravity Forms более знакомым для пользователей WordPress, и это, вероятно, самый важный способ, которым новый опыт редактирования сформировал наш подход».

«Редактор блоков — отличный инструмент для пользователей, — сказал Жиру. «Если мы сможем найти способы предоставить больше функциональности для каждого поста или для каждой страницы, что сохранит стабильность и производительность, которые ожидают наши пользователи, я не понимаю, почему бы нам не двигаться в этом направлении. На данный момент у нас есть много возможностей изучить существующие параметры, доступные в редакторе, которые сводят сложность разработки к минимуму, и мы стремимся сделать это и предоставить пользователям Gravity Forms больше преимуществ с помощью редактора блоков».

Что касается доступности, основной урок, который усвоила команда, заключается в том, что не существует волшебного переключателя, который сделал бы сайт совместимым с WCAG. Он требует целостного подхода. WordPress, темы и плагины должны выполнять свою часть работы, чтобы облегчить пользователям этот путь.
«Что мы сделали, так это вложили средства в изучение доступности, проблем, связанных с доступными формами, и работали с Райаном Ритвельдом и командой Level Level, чтобы сделать создание доступных форм проще и быстрее», — сказал он.
Gravity Forms 2.5 представляет новые инструменты для включения специальных форм и выводит предупреждения, когда пользователь настраивает форму таким образом, что может возникнуть проблема. У команды также есть обширная документация по специальным возможностям и сообщение в блоге, посвященное этому в контексте версии 2.5.
«Мы взяли на себя обязательство сделать доступность и тестирование доступности частью нашего процесса разработки», — сказал Жиру.
Помимо упоминания о том, что текущая версия является основой для продвижения вперед и волнения по поводу новых идей, он хранил молчание о конкретных функциях, находящихся в разработке для версии 2.6 и выше.
Конкуренция и рынок форм

В течение многих лет немногие разработчики или компании могли позволить себе тратить время и деньги на создание визуальных конструкторов для форм или чего-то еще. Это немалый подвиг - выполнить то, что Gravity Forms и другие сделали в прошлом. Тем не менее, блочная система представляет собой набор API-интерфейсов, которые могут упростить задачу. Нетерпеливые разработчики могут увидеть в этом возможность отвоевать свой собственный кусок рынка.
Несмотря на то, что Gravity Forms берет пример с ядра WordPress, редактор блоков может уравнять правила игры, создавая новую конкуренцию.
«Я очень взволнован тем, что разработчики плагинов делают с функциональностью редактора WordPress», — сказал Жиру. «Предоставление пользователям общих шаблонов, которые работают одинаково независимо от разработчика, я считаю, только поможет дальнейшему внедрению WordPress и плагинов, которые используют возможности редактора. Gravity Forms — это больше, чем просто конструктор форм, это платформа для создания довольно интересных рабочих процессов, которые может быть сложно адаптировать к темпам изменений в редакторе. По мере того, как цикл разработки становится все более предсказуемым, мне не терпится увидеть, как более сложные экосистемы плагинов, такие как наша, адаптируются к нему».
Команда Gravity Forms рассматривает формы как «только верхушку айсберга», видя ценность в помощи веб-профессионалам в решении проблем с различными типами бизнес-данных.
Даже во все более тесном пространстве за последние два года они утроили размер своей команды, запустили программу сертифицированных разработчиков и обновили свою систему поддержки и обратной связи с пользователями.
«Мы стремимся быть самым надежным, безопасным и доступным решением для форм, и я думаю, что именно это делает нас актуальными», — сказал Жиру. «Экосистема WordPress взрослеет, и хотя сегодня выделиться труднее, чем, возможно, несколько лет назад, все еще есть много возможностей для отличных идей и отличных инноваций, как мы видим в редакторе WordPress».
